Output ec58622fa407dcfe03a1df0d515f8b855c4731c39789ee53e2d183a24ce9be20:1

value
429252
script pubkey
OP_0 OP_PUSHBYTES_20 bb20c962ffe120b05b858adad20d4a84c42215e2
address
bc1qhvsvjchluystqku93tddyr22snzzy90zld5qal
transaction
ec58622fa407dcfe03a1df0d515f8b855c4731c39789ee53e2d183a24ce9be20
confirmations
1252
spent
false